  • Abstract
    Cluster formation and cluster head selection are important problems in sensor network applications and can drastically affect the network´s communication energy dissipation. However, selecting the cluster head is not easy in different environments which may have different characteristics. In order to deal with this problem, we have proposed a power reduction algorithm for sensor networks based on fuzzy logic and node movement. The proposed system uses 4 input linguistic parameters: Remaining Power of Sensor (RPS), Degree of Number of Neighbor Nodes (D3N), Distance from Cluster Centroid (DCC) and Sensor Speed (SS) for cluster-head decision. We consider for evaluation two cases: when sensors are static and when sensors move. By considering the moving speed of the sensor we are able to predict if the node will leave the cluster. We evaluate the proposed system by simulations and show that it has a good cluster-head selection.
